  9. Steinfisch

    ArmA2 crash to desktop

    All are suffering from the crashes - me too. I tried Windows Vista, Windows 7, XP comatibility mode, several graphic settings, different Nvidia drivers (Asus Rampage Extreme, Quad Core, 4GB mem, 280 GTX). I figured out, that the crashes doesn't depend on the graphic settings. The main factor seems to be the mission (Manhattan!), and the generation of reloaded savegame. It starts with a consumtion of 600 MB and short before the crash the taskmanager reveals >1500 MB. A logfile would be great. The longer I played, the greater the chance of a crash, even if no mouse has been moved. Later the saving in singleplayer was impossible because of a crash with the message "cannot commit" or so. very often I got a message like "out of memory, unable to allocate blocks". You cannot give the advise to limit memory usage. This is not the job of the user. The program has the chance to check all types of available memory at starting and to exit in a normal way if the conditions are not met:butbut:. Regardless of this the game has enormous potential.
